application.yml 2.1 KB

1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768
  1. spring:
  2. # 应用名称
  3. application.name: sa-plus
  4. profiles:
  5. # 启动环境加载,同时加载两个的写法:common,prod 优先级左>右
  6. active: dev
  7. # active: test
  8. # active: prod
  9. # ================ 公共配置(优先级低于application-xxx.yml) ================
  10. # mvc设置
  11. mvc:
  12. format:
  13. # 日期映射格式
  14. date: yyyy-MM-dd HH:mm:ss
  15. # servlet配置
  16. servlet:
  17. # 单文件大小限制1024M,避免文件上传时因为文件过大而被限制
  18. multipart:
  19. max-file-size: 1024MB
  20. max-request-size: 1024MB
  21. # 静态文件路径映射
  22. resources:
  23. static-locations: classpath:/META-INF/resources/,classpath:/resources/, classpath:/static/, classpath:/public/, file:${spring.upload-config.root-folder}
  24. # jackson设置
  25. jackson:
  26. # 默认的日期转换格式
  27. date-format: yyyy-MM-dd HH:mm:ss
  28. # 解决因为时区问题,date少8小时的bug
  29. time-zone: GMT+8
  30. # 文件上传相关配置
  31. upload-config:
  32. # 文件保存的根目录,所有文件都保存在这个目录下
  33. root-folder: /upload-file
  34. # http路由前缀,用于向前台暴露文件url
  35. http-prefix: /upload
  36. # 项目自定义配置
  37. myconfig:
  38. # md5的盐
  39. md5-salt: whatclickme
  40. # 是否明文存储密码
  41. is-pw: true
  42. # 是否彩色SQl日志
  43. color-sql: true
  44. # Sa-Token配置
  45. sa-token:
  46. # 关闭Cookie模式
  47. is-read-cookie: false
  48. # mybatis-plus配置
  49. mybatis-plus:
  50. # 配置别名包,在mapper.xml中可以直接返回SoMap
  51. type-aliases-package: com.pj.utils.so
  52. # 一些配置
  53. configuration:
  54. # 是否开启下划线转驼峰
  55. map-underscore-to-camel-case: true
  56. log-impl: org.apache.ibatis.logging.stdout.StdOutImpl
  57. # 即使属性为null, 也要映射
  58. call-setters-on-nulls: true
  59. server:
  60. servlet:
  61. context-path: /pro